Output 1ff890fd0a24a5329cd5b06ccacebc4c281e2b21e4a72e57d0472500c689d934:100

value
42233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55133973182ce05cfeca415bd2507ac78ef4c51e OP_EQUAL
address
39SrPasyEJHeM2Cc5s79N61xiLNXmrqCv1
transaction
1ff890fd0a24a5329cd5b06ccacebc4c281e2b21e4a72e57d0472500c689d934
confirmations
76318
spent
true